Abstract

Disclosed is technology for providing guidance in a manner that facilitates travel along a guidance route when there is a road which has a carpool lane. A navigation device ( 100 ) is provided with: a current-location calculation means for calculating the current location of a moving body; a recommended route search means for searching for a recommended route to a destination; a guidance-point setting means for setting a guidance point in the recommended route; and a guidance information notification means for notifying predetermined guidance information when a moving body reaches a set guidance point. When predetermined conditions are fulfilled, the guidance-point setting means sets in a road which has a carpool lane a guidance point for notifying information for guidance from said road to a branch road, before the guidance point that would be set in a road that does not have a carpool lane.

Claims (48)

1. A navigation device comprising:

a current position calculation unit configured to calculate a current position of a moving object,

a recommended route search unit configured to search for a recommended route to a destination,

a guidance point setting unit configured to set a guidance point, at which guidance information to guide the moving object is output, on the recommended route a first distance before a point where guidance becomes necessary, and

a guidance information announcing unit configured to display on a screen or output from a speaker the guidance information, when a moving object reaches the set guidance point, wherein,

when a distance between a leaving point where the moving object should exit carpool lanes and a branching point where a road with carpool lanes branches off is shorter than a predetermined distance, the guidance point setting unit sets the guidance point to a second distance that is shorter than the first distance before the point where guidance becomes necessary.

2. The navigation device according to claim 1 , wherein,

the guidance point setting unit sets the guidance point to the second distance, in the case where the number of lanes on the road provided with the carpool lane is equal to or more than a predetermined number.

3. The navigation device according to claim 1 , further comprising a traffic congestion information acquiring unit configured to acquire traffic congestion information, wherein,

the guidance point setting unit sets the guidance point to the second distance in the case where traffic is congested on the road provided with the carpool lane.

4. The navigation device according to claim 1 , further comprising,

an imaging unit configured to take an image of a road surface of a lane on which a moving object is traveling, and

a lane determining unit configured to determine whether or not the moving object is traveling on the carpool lane,

when the distance between the leaving point where the moving object should exit carpool lanes and the branching point where the road with carpool lanes branches off is shorter than the predetermined distance, the guidance point setting unit sets the guidance point to a given distance before guidance point has been set.
